by Varniit, 10 months agoHey Ecosia team, giving 2 stars as of now. Reasons.
First, searches are way too limited and unhelpful. If I have to search something here, it means I should not be going back to Google. But out of 10 searches, 7 take me back to Google. For same reason, I have stopped using your default Ecosia browser on all devices. Consider improving searches. Also, what is this new thing forced called weather by accuweather on search results pages without any option to disable or remove it? Dont be like Bing or Google in this case. I could not disable it.Also, cant change the font as the current font is unreadable by me. I use your search on opera browser as default but in all these years, no major updates in search results.
Second, Duckduckgo addon, not only allows us to change search engine but also gives us "option" change the new tab and homepage of browser, here Firefox. Try yourself. But ecosia addon doesnt, so if I had Ecosia addon installed, I see new tab or home tab as default firefox one with google search bar. Consider adding option to change home page image for this too both your collections and manually.
Hoping, you will make this better and I will update my ratings thereafter.
